  • Domestic stock life insurance corporation: means a corporation organized and doing business under the laws of this state, with its principal office or place of business located within the state, having an authorized capital stock, and shares of capital stock, and engaged in writing life insurance or life, health and accident insurance, either separately or in combined policies. See Tennessee Code 56-18-108

  • Mutual life insurance corporation: means a corporation organized and doing business under the laws of this state, upon the principle of a mutual participation in the profits, with its principal office or place of business located within the state, without capital stock or shares of capital stock, engaged in the writing of life insurance or life, health and accident insurance, either separately or in combined policies. See Tennessee Code 56-18-108
